Output d7a7f105ffccdf3f39037ce51804b8e66d1147e952a22cb0239c841e87b208a4:103

value
108036259
script pubkey
OP_0 OP_PUSHBYTES_20 b6dabcf5cfae8d6598e74c374f6d8a9769c87e7b
address
bc1qkmdteaw046xktx88fsm57mv2ja5uslnmfcjhc2
transaction
d7a7f105ffccdf3f39037ce51804b8e66d1147e952a22cb0239c841e87b208a4